Qu'est-ce que le logiciel de responsabilité sociale des entreprises (RSE) ?

Le logiciel de responsabilité sociale des entreprises (RSE) gère le bénévolat, la philanthropie et d'autres efforts de sensibilisation pour les entreprises. Certaines plateformes gèrent des contributions plus petites telles que les dons individuels des employés, tandis que d'autres facilitent les initiatives à l'échelle de l'entreprise. Les solutions RSE gèrent les dons internes ou externes, les contributions de contrepartie, le suivi des heures de bénévolat et d'autres efforts. À un niveau supérieur, ces outils aident les organisations à structurer des campagnes et des opérations à long terme, axées sur la valeur, pour des causes importantes pour l'entreprise ou ses employés. Les entreprises peuvent utiliser le logiciel RSE pour organiser des événements, recruter de l'aide, trouver une assistance informatique ou une aide spécialisée, et stocker les décharges de responsabilité nécessaires.

Que signifie RSE ?

Dans le monde des logiciels d'entreprise, RSE signifie responsabilité sociale des entreprises. Il gère des aspects de la philanthropie d'entreprise tels que la collecte de dons, la planification de campagnes et la culture d'entreprise.

Le terme RSE a d'abord gagné en popularité dans le monde des affaires américain dans les années 1970 et a atteint une plus grande notoriété dans les années 1990 lorsque les entreprises ont commencé à considérer l'impact social qu'elles avaient sur leurs communautés. Aujourd'hui, les départements des ressources humaines trouvent des moyens de l'intégrer dans les pratiques commerciales. Les initiatives RSE d'une entreprise peuvent se concentrer sur plusieurs domaines, notamment la conservation, la durabilité, les soins de santé, les énergies renouvelables, le changement climatique, la diversité et l'inclusion, l'aide en cas de catastrophe, les droits de l'homme, la santé et le bien-être, et le bien-être social. En fin de compte, la fonction la plus importante des programmes RSE est de cultiver les valeurs d'un lieu de travail et de guider sa culture, sa direction et son éthique.

Quelles sont les fonctionnalités courantes du logiciel de responsabilité sociale des entreprises (RSE) ?

Les fonctionnalités de base suivantes du logiciel aident les utilisateurs à organiser et à faciliter les initiatives RSE.

Dons : Au niveau le plus basique, la plupart des entreprises commencent par permettre aux employés de faire des dons à des organisations à but non lucratif et à des œuvres de charité. Le logiciel RSE aide les entreprises à offrir des dons de contrepartie et des dons sur la paie.

Opportunités de bénévolat : Ces plateformes permettent aux employés de participer et de travailler avec des partenaires de bénévolat préétablis. Elles donnent également aux travailleurs l'initiative de soutenir une cause choisie. Les utilisateurs peuvent suivre n'importe quel aspect du bénévolat, tel que le nombre de participants, les heures passées, les causes poursuivies et les départements participants. 

Gestion de campagne : Avec le logiciel RSE, les lieux de travail peuvent surveiller divers dons et campagnes internes ou externes. Le logiciel aide également à évaluer l'efficacité de ces campagnes et à apporter les modifications nécessaires pour les améliorer, si besoin est. Certaines poussent pour des causes dédiées ou font une tentative globale pour impliquer davantage de personnes.

Gestion d'événements : Pour les entreprises qui souhaitent organiser des événements, certaines plateformes RSE offrent des options pour organiser des rassemblements, recruter des bénévoles, faire de la publicité pour le rassemblement via des réseaux de bénévoles, et d'autres activités connexes. Bien qu'il existe des outils de gestion d'événements dédiés, ces solutions offrent un moyen d'intégrer plus facilement de grandes fonctions caritatives dans la stratégie commerciale globale.

Suivi, reporting et analyses : La fonctionnalité de reporting permet aux administrateurs de logiciels RSE de surveiller divers indicateurs importants, y compris le nombre de participants, l'engagement, les éléments d'action, et même de mesurer les efforts par rapport aux normes de l'industrie. Les utilisateurs peuvent accéder à des flux de données, des analyses avancées, des rapports glisser-déposer, des rapports publics pour la transparence, et des tableaux de bord personnalisables qui aident à trouver des informations exploitables.

Gamification : La gamification intègre traditionnellement des points, des classements et d'autres aspects compétitifs. Montrer une représentation visuelle des progrès lors d'une collecte de fonds peut motiver les gens. Les entreprises offrent également des incitations telles que des congés ou même des récompenses en espèces en échange de la philanthropie.

Quels sont les avantages du logiciel de responsabilité sociale des entreprises (RSE) ?

Voici quelques avantages du logiciel RSE.

Augmenter l'engagement des employés : Lorsque les travailleurs s'impliquent, c'est bon pour l'ensemble de l'entreprise. Les personnes qui participent aux dons et au bénévolat se sentent plus impliquées dans la communauté, ce qui les rend plus productives et engagées au travail. Les travailleurs peuvent suivre les opportunités, voir combien ils ont collecté et afficher leurs réalisations. Cela peut conduire à une réduction du roulement et même à une meilleure performance.

Gérer l'impact social et environnemental : La conservation et la durabilité sont des préoccupations majeures pour la plupart des lieux de travail et sont les avantages les plus répandus des plateformes RSE. Les solutions RSE peuvent gérer l'empreinte carbone de l'entreprise ou quantifier l'impact économique de leurs bâtiments et processus. Elles analysent également comment cela se rapporte au modèle commercial. Certaines permettent également aux participants individuels de définir des objectifs de conservation de l'énergie.

Construire la loyauté : Lorsque les employés participent à des projets caritatifs, ils assument un sens de l'unité. Ils peuvent se connecter sur la signification de leur travail ou voir comment les dons améliorent la vie des autres. Les collègues unis dans une cause sont plus fidèles à l'entreprise, ce qui les pousse à travailler plus dur et à aborder les problèmes quotidiens avec un sens renouvelé de l'excitation. Cela est excellent pour améliorer la rétention et la satisfaction globale au travail.

Construire la réputation de la marque : Donner en retour est un bon choix pour les relations publiques. La plupart des gens se souviennent d'une organisation impliquée dans leur communauté. Cela démontre de l'attention et de l'intégrité aux partenaires ou clients potentiels. Les entreprises améliorent finalement la réputation et la notoriété de la marque en se connectant avec des organisations caritatives.

Qui utilise le logiciel de responsabilité sociale des entreprises (RSE) ?

La philanthropie d'entreprise et la création d'une communauté active touchent tout le monde au sein d'une organisation. Cela signifie qu'il n'y a jamais qu'un seul groupe à considérer lors de la réflexion sur les utilisateurs potentiels. Des personnes très impliquées dans les détails techniques aux simples employés cherchant à s'impliquer, voici les groupes à garder à l'esprit lors de la sélection d'un outil RSE.

Bénévoles et contributeurs individuels : Les bénévoles utilisent la plateforme pour en savoir plus sur les différentes initiatives, comparer leurs actions avec celles de leurs pairs et télécharger les détails nécessaires pour les événements de bénévolat.

Administrateurs informatiques : L'équipe informatique doit intégrer la solution avec la pile technologique actuelle de l'entreprise, approuver les administrateurs, contrôler les autorisations et résoudre les problèmes dans le back-end du site.

Responsables de programme et cadres : Évidemment, le personnel des programmes RSE utilisera l'outil le plus. Cependant, il y a une multitude de dirigeants et de cadres qui ont besoin d'accès. Dans ce cas, visualiser une vue d'ensemble est vital.

Personnel marketing : Que ce soit pour recueillir des informations pour faire la publicité de l'événement, publier des photos ou ajuster le texte d'un événement, l'équipe marketing a besoin d'accéder au site. Ils peuvent également vouloir extraire des informations analytiques pour démontrer les réalisations de l'entreprise et le succès des campagnes.

Quelles sont les alternatives au logiciel de responsabilité sociale des entreprises (RSE) ?

Certaines alternatives logicielles qui peuvent remplacer partiellement ou entièrement les outils RSE incluent :

Plateformes de bénévolat d'entreprise : Cet outil se concentre spécifiquement sur la gestion et l'organisation des bénévoles. Il y a beaucoup de chevauchement entre les deux plateformes, mais les plateformes de bénévolat d'entreprise se concentrent davantage sur des initiatives spécifiques en concevant des programmes, en mesurant leur efficacité et en suivant les activités des employés.

Logiciel de gestion des bénévoles : Pour quiconque dépend fortement des bénévoles, cette plateforme aide à les localiser, les engager et les fidéliser. Elle stocke des informations détaillées sur chaque personne, y compris leurs horaires, compétences, contacts d'urgence et causes auxquelles ils ont montré de l'intérêt. L'application associe les personnes à des activités pertinentes, mesure l'efficacité et fournit des ressources pour les participants.

Logiciel de santé et sécurité environnementale (EHS) : Les solutions EHS sont utiles lors du filtrage des investissements possibles. Le programme collecte, gère, décompose et analyse les données liées aux questions sociales, environnementales et autres qui sont au premier plan des préoccupations des organisations.

Logiciels liés au logiciel de responsabilité sociale des entreprises (RSE)

Les solutions connexes qui peuvent être utilisées avec le logiciel RSE incluent :

Logiciel de gestion des subventions : Pour les organisations sérieuses à la recherche, à la facilitation ou à l'octroi de subventions, ce logiciel va souvent de pair avec les activités RSE. Certaines plateformes intègrent déjà la gestion des subventions, en particulier les suites de produits. D'autres fois, les utilisateurs se tournent vers des logiciels de subventions dédiés pour trouver, proposer, gérer et attribuer des subventions.

Logiciel de gestion de l'énergie : Les fournisseurs sérieux à propos de l'économie d'énergie utilisent cet outil pour planifier et exécuter des efforts de conservation à l'échelle de l'entreprise. Il peut gérer des objectifs plus petits d'employés individuels, comme débrancher les machines la nuit, ou constituer un mandat plus sérieux pour l'ensemble de l'écosystème de l'association. Dans tous les cas, il suit, mesure et rapporte l'utilisation de l'énergie.

Logiciel de gestion de la durabilité : Les membres de l'équipe qui souhaitent approfondir le suivi des sources d'énergie non renouvelables, le suivi et la réduction des émissions, et la réduction des coûts énergétiques, peuvent trouver le logiciel de durabilité un choix solide.

Logiciel de visibilité de la chaîne d'approvisionnement : Avec la durabilité environnementale et la responsabilité au premier plan de nombreux esprits, de plus en plus de lieux de travail recherchent des options de gestion de la chaîne d'approvisionnement qui privilégient la transparence à chaque maillon de la chaîne. La traçabilité ajoutée facilite la réponse aux questions sur les partenariats, les fournisseurs et les vendeurs.

Défis avec le logiciel de responsabilité sociale des entreprises (RSE)

Le logiciel RSE présente ses propres défis. Voici ce qu'il faut considérer.

Mesurer le retour sur investissement (ROI) : En plus de mesurer les économies potentielles ou les nouvelles affaires, les entreprises doivent communiquer la valeur monétaire et intangible de leur sensibilisation. Parfois, c'est simple. La conservation de l'énergie, en particulier, fournit des preuves solides pour étayer les affirmations. Cependant, avec des activités plus caritatives et tournées vers l'extérieur, il est essentiel d'évaluer la reconnaissance de la marque, l'engagement et la rétention.

Dérive des objectifs : Une vision clairement définie est la clé du succès. Les organisations qui poursuivent trop d'opportunités philanthropiques peuvent se retrouver avec un programme trop étendu et une plateforme qui ne peut pas le soutenir.

Coûts de mise en œuvre : Calculer les coûts de formation du personnel est essentiel. Sans cela, la mise en œuvre est vouée à être pleine d'attentes mal assorties. Pensez à l'étendue de la stratégie RSE pour tenir compte des autres coûts initiaux. Si la durabilité est l'objectif, quel est le véritable coût de la mise en œuvre des changements partout ? Cela nuira-t-il au résultat net ? Soyez réaliste quant à ce qu'un programme naissant peut ou ne peut pas faire.

Quel est le coût du logiciel de responsabilité sociale des entreprises (RSE) ?

Beaucoup suivent le modèle SaaS, mais certains nécessitent une installation sur site. Les solutions RSE ont des gammes de prix par niveaux en fonction des fonctionnalités, des modules complémentaires, de la taille de l'entreprise ou du nombre d'utilisateurs. Les utilisateurs doivent payer des frais de démarrage ou un prix minimum. Certains fournisseurs utilisent des licences avec un abonnement d'un à trois ans. D'autres facturent mensuellement par utilisateur ou par marque. Bien que certains offrent des essais gratuits, cela n'est pas couramment affiché sur les pages de tarification.

Les options plus coûteuses peuvent inclure des capacités spécifiques pour gérer les bénévoles, les initiatives RSE, les rapports avancés et des services supplémentaires tels que des audits professionnels. Cela est également vrai pour le branding, le marquage blanc et toute personnalisation. D'autres sites n'affichent pas de tarification standardisée et, à la place, fournissent des devis personnalisés qui dépendent de nombreux facteurs.
